Cocoa County Sector 88A brings these components together in a large residential development planned across approximately 24 acres in New Gurgaon.
For buyers searching Luxury properties in Gurgaon, the project’s scale is one of its defining characteristics. Cocoa County includes 3 and 4 BHK apartments ranging from approximately 2,592 sq. ft. to 4,671 sq. ft., creating a residential proposition aimed at households that value spacious interiors and long-term flexibility.
The appeal of these homes is not merely numerical. Larger residences allow families to separate activities more naturally. Work can happen in one room without taking over the dining table. Guests can stay without disrupting the family’s private spaces. Children can have their own study or recreation areas. As family structures evolve, those additional rooms become increasingly useful.
Cocoa County’s planning attempts to extend this sense of space outdoors. The development includes garden courts, social lawns, nature trails, wellness decks and shaded walkways. Vehicle movement is intended to remain around the periphery, helping the internal landscape feel more pedestrian-oriented. Water elements are incorporated through reflective bodies, cascade pools and other landscape features.

The amenity programme broadens that lifestyle further. Residents are expected to have access to swimming, cricket, tennis, volleyball, padel, pickleball and golf putting facilities, along with children’s play areas, senior citizen spaces, a pet park and nature trails. A floating café and hammock garden add more informal forms of leisure.

Club Elixir is another component of the project’s lifestyle planning. It is described as a social and wellness-oriented club with fitness areas, lounges, café experiences, indoor recreation and spaces for celebrations. This introduces a more hospitality-inspired dimension to residential life without requiring residents to travel outside the development for every social activity.
Inside the apartments, the project reference identifies imported marble flooring in the drawing, dining and kitchen areas, laminated wooden flooring in bedrooms, modular kitchens and premium doors and windows. VRV air-conditioning is also referenced. These specifications are aimed at creating a contemporary interior environment that complements the larger scale of the homes.
Location remains equally important. Sector 88A is connected to Dwarka Expressway and NH-48, placing it within a wider network towards Delhi, central Gurugram, Manesar and the airport. The project material gives indicative distances to Dwarka, Rajiv Chowk, Cyber City, Medanta Hospital, IFFCO Chowk and IGI Airport.
